Nobel Laureate: China Needs to Innovate – Reuters

From Reuters via CNN:

China should learn from Europe’s mistakes and promote innovation and entrepreneurship to avoid slipping into economic stagnation in the longer term, Edmund Phelps, the 2006 Nobel laureate for economics, said Tuesday.

Years of nearly double-digit growth have turned China into the world’s fourth-largest economy, but questions abound for how long the world’s most populous nation can sustain its rapid expansion.

China’s fast productivity and investment growth is bound to slow as its wages rise and it gets closer to closing the technology gap with the United States, Edmund Phelps told a conference in Hong Kong.[Full Text]
